What Is a Dermatologist?

A dermatologist is a specialist medical doctor who has completed a medical degree followed by postgraduate specialisation in dermatology — the branch of medicine concerned with the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of conditions affecting the skin, hair, nails, and mucous membranes.

Dermatologists treat a vast spectrum of conditions — from common, manageable concerns such as acne, eczema, and fungal infections, to complex chronic conditions such as psoriasis, vitiligo, and skin cancer. In addition to medical dermatology, many dermatologists offer cosmetic dermatology services — treating skin ageing, pigmentation, scarring, and texture concerns using clinical-grade treatments and technologies.

In Dubai, all practising dermatologists must hold a valid licence from the Dubai Health Authority (DHA) — ensuring they meet the regulatory standards required to diagnose and treat patients in the UAE. Why Dubai Residents Need a Dermatologist

Dubai's environment presents a set of skin challenges that are more intense and more varied than those found in most other parts of the world. Understanding these local factors is why seeing a dermatologist with experience in Dubai's specific conditions matters.

  • Year-Round UV Exposure
    Dubai receives intense ultraviolet radiation throughout the year — not just in summer. Chronic UV exposure is the leading cause of premature skin ageing, hyperpigmentation, and skin cancer. A dermatologist can assess your cumulative sun damage, recommend appropriate photoprotection, and treat existing UV-related concerns.
  • Extreme Heat and Sweating
    Dubai’s summer temperatures drive excessive sweating, which can trigger heat rash, fungal infections, folliculitis, and acne flares — particularly on the back, chest, and scalp. A dermatologist can identify and treat heat-related skin conditions that are disproportionately common in this climate.
  • Dry and Air-Conditioned Environments
    The contrast between Dubai’s outdoor humidity and the heavy air conditioning indoors is one of the most skin-damaging environmental factors in the city. It chronically dehydrates the skin, compromises the barrier, and exacerbates conditions such as eczema, rosacea, and psoriasis.
  • Hard Water
    Dubai’s tap water is high in mineral content, which strips the skin’s natural oils and disrupts the barrier — contributing to dryness, sensitivity, and flare-ups of existing skin conditions.
  • Diverse Skin Tones
    Dubai’s population spans the full spectrum of Fitzpatrick skin types — from the lightest Northern European tones to the darkest East African skin. Many skin conditions present differently and require different treatment approaches on darker skin tones. Misdiagnosis and inappropriate treatment of pigmentation conditions on dark skin is common when dermatologists lack this specific experience.

What to Expect at Your Dermatology Consultation

Step 1 — Medical History Review
Your dermatologist takes a full medical history — including your skin concern history, current medications, allergies, family history of skin conditions, and lifestyle factors such as diet, stress, sun exposure, and skincare routine.

Step 2 — Clinical Skin Examination
A thorough examination of the affected skin area — and where relevant, the whole body — is performed. For pigmentation concerns, a dermatoscope may be used. For hair loss, scalp analysis is conducted. For acne, the grade and type of acne is assessed to guide treatment selection.

Step 3 — Diagnosis
Your dermatologist provides a clinical diagnosis — explaining what is causing your concern and why. In cases where further investigation is needed, referrals for tests, biopsies, or allergy patch testing may be arranged.

Step 4 — Treatment Plan
A personalised treatment plan is proposed — which may include topical prescription medications, oral medications, in-clinic procedures, or a combination. The plan, expected timeline, and realistic outcomes are explained clearly.

Step 5 — Prescription and Procedure
Prescription medications are issued as required. In-clinic treatments are performed by the doctor. Follow-up appointments are scheduled as part of the management plan.

Step 6 — Ongoing Management
Chronic skin conditions require ongoing management and monitoring. Your dermatologist will see you regularly to assess treatment response, adjust medications where needed, and manage any flare-ups or complications.

Dermatologist for Hair Loss in Dubai

Hair loss — whether gradual thinning, patchy shedding, or sudden significant hair fall — is a deeply distressing experience for both men and women. It is also significantly more prevalent in Dubai than in many other cities, driven by chronic stress, nutritional deficiencies common in expat populations, hormonal changes, hard water exposure, and heat.

An accurate diagnosis by a dermatologist is the essential first step. Hair loss has many causes — androgenetic alopecia, telogen effluvium, alopecia areata, scalp conditions, thyroid disorders, iron deficiency — and the treatment varies entirely depending on the cause. Dermatologist for Pigmentation and Melasma in Dubai

Hyperpigmentation and melasma are among the most prevalent skin concerns in Dubai — driven by intense UV exposure, hormonal factors, and the prevalence of medium-to-dark skin tones in the population. Melasma in particular is notoriously difficult to treat and requires a specialist approach.

A dermatologist is essential for correct diagnosis — distinguishing melasma from post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ation, sunspots, or other pigmentation disorders, each of which requires a different treatment strategy. Inappropriate treatment of melasma — such as aggressive laser or high-concentration peels applied without proper skin type assessment — can cause paradoxical darkening and significant worsening of the condition.
